Glutathione (GSH, / ˌ ɡ l uː t ə ˈ θ aɪ oʊ n /) is an organic compound with the chemical formula HOCOCH(NH 2)CH 2 CH 2 CONHCH(CH 2 SH)CONHCH 2 COOH. It is an antioxidant in plants , animals , fungi , and some bacteria and archaea .

CoA + glutathione + NADP + CoA-glutathione + NADPH + H + The 3 substrates of this enzyme are CoA , glutathione , and NADP + , whereas its 3 products are CoA-glutathione , NADPH , and H + . This enzyme belongs to the family of oxidoreductases , specifically those acting on a sulfur group of donors with NAD+ or NADP+ as acceptor.

Glutathione synthetase deficiency has an autosomal recessive pattern of inheritance. Mutations in the GSS gene cause glutathione synthetase deficiency. This gene provides instructions for making the enzyme glutathione synthetase. This enzyme is involved in a process called the gamma-glutamyl cycle, which takes place in most of the body's cells ...
